Declaration by the Presidency of the Council of the European Union on the closure of border crossings into Gaza
- On: 14.11.2008
The Presidency of the Council of the European Union condemns the resumption of violence, particularly the rocket strikes from Gaza, and calls for its immediate end.
However, the Presidency deplores the Israeli government’s decision to close border crossings into Gaza. This disproportionate response will again collectively punish the entire civilian population in Gaza where the humanitarian situation is deeply worrying.
The Presidency of the Council of the European Union therefore calls for the re-opening of border crossings and the immediate resumption of fuel and humanitarian supplies.
In this context, the Presidency also deplores the refusal to allow the European heads of mission, including the French Consul General in Jerusalem who is the EU Presidency’s local representative, to visit Gaza during a field trip to assess the humanitarian and economic situation yesterday.
